What Is Online Live Casino Blackjack?
Online live casino blackjack combines the convenience of digital gameplay with the authenticity of a real casino. Instead of computer-generated graphics, players view a real dealer through high-definition streaming technology. This setup allows for real-time interaction, with players able to make decisions just as they would in a physical casino. These platforms often feature multiple camera angles, chat functions, and professional dealers, creating an engaging experience that enhances the social aspect of live gaming.

Understanding Card Counting in Online Casino Blackjack
Card counting is a strategy that aims to predict the likelihood of favorable cards coming up during the game, allowing players to adjust their bets accordingly. Traditionally associated with land-based casinos, card counting involves keeping a mental tally of high and low cards remaining in the deck(s). When done successfully, it can give players a slight edge over the house, especially in blackjack. However, implementing card counting online presents additional challenges and considerations.
How Card Counting Works
At its core, card counting involves assigning values to different cards:
- Low cards (2-6): Count as +1, indicating a higher proportion of high cards remaining.
- High cards (10-Ace): Count as -1, indicating the deck is rich in low cards.
- Neutral cards (7-9): Usually counted as 0.
The player maintains a running total as cards are dealt, which informs bet sizing: higher bets when the count favors the player, lower bets otherwise.
Challenges of Card Counting in Online Environments
Unlike land-based casinos, many online blackjack platforms use continuous shuffling machines or multiple decks combined to hinder card counting efforts. Additionally, the use of RNG (Random Number Generators) in digital games or frequent shuffling after each hand complicates tracking cards. However, in live dealer games where decks are shuffled less frequently, skilled players can attempt to apply card counting strategies effectively.
It’s crucial to note that many online casinos actively monitor for advantage play techniques like card counting. Players suspected of such strategies may face account restrictions or bans, so caution and discretion are advised.
Practical Tips for Card Counting at Online Live Blackjack
- Choose Tables with Fewer Decks: The fewer decks in play, the easier it is to keep an accurate count.
- Practice Offline: Develop your card counting skills through simulations before applying them online.
- Observe Shuffling Patterns: In live dealer environments, note shuffle frequency and patterns to determine when counting might be viable.
- Manage Your Bankroll: Use disciplined betting strategies that account for your confidence level and the volatility associated with card counting.
- Stay Under the Radar: Avoid making conspicuous bets or behaviors that could alert the casino staff to advantage play techniques.
